HENDERSON, NV — The Las Vegas Raiders opened Day 2 of training camp with high intensity, as players hit the field eager to build on the momentum from the previous day. Coaches emphasized fundamentals, with defensive linemen working on pass rush techniques and quarterbacks fine-tuning their throws.

Maxx Crosby, the Raiders’ star defensive end, was a standout, using his quickness and agility to outmaneuver blockers. On offense, quarterback Geno Smith showed poise and accuracy, connecting with wide receiver Jakobi Meyers on three crisp passes.

The team’s energy was palpable, with players and coaches alike focused on making progress toward the upcoming season. As the practices continue, the Raiders will look to refine their skills and gel as a unit. With their sights set on a successful season, the Raiders are off to a strong start in training camp.
